How Steam-in-Place System (SIP) Works
After cleaning, saturated steam is circulated through piping and tanks at sterilization temperature for a set hold time, then cooled and drained. SIP is common in wipe-liquid and sanitary production lines that require low bioburden.

What is the difference between CIP and SIP?
CIP (clean-in-place) washes the system with cleaning solutions; SIP (steam-in-place) sterilizes it with steam afterward. They are usually used as a sequence.
